KissKoko is an online shopping store which is selling differen footwears like boots, slippers, sandals etc. However, there are so many things you must know about KissKoko before choosing it as your shopping destination.

We have categorized KissKoko as one of the suspicious sites because of the following reasons:

Company Address:

KissKoko has provided its parent company’s name and address as Middle Bridge Ltd . Company Address: Endeavour House 3rd Floor, Coopers End Road, Stansted, CM24 1SJ, United Kingdom on its Terms of Service page. However this address has been used by several other problematic sites like Yearnshoes, Fangeme,Wodeat, Vshoes, Sfacer, OnlyRola, Icesome, BestselfShop, YoubeLoves, Dilussor, Peekdress, Ladigos, Mouzefo, Nailyhome, Oncelady, Zonechics, Cosrae, Chicfance, RoseCocos, Joscic, Fantsigirl, PhotoWatch, Toptopcolor, AmySkirt, Angellovely, Martbizs, Aicpshop, OnceBeauty, Outsworld, Ulterfashion, Wevevi, Ladymet and so on. On top of that, as per Google search result, this is an address which can be rented for virtual offices and business addresses. So, this makes KissKoko a very suspicious site.

The email address it has provided i.e. kmo@xineryun.com also doesn’t belong to its domain name. We also found that this email address is also used by other websites as well i.e. Ladkass and so on. It seems like all these websites are operated by same person or group of people.
